You don’t need an email password to install PD17 Resetting it won’t help. A Product 16 digit key code is needed. If you did not write it down previously but registered it, then Login to your Cyberlink account. Scroll to the bottom and click on Member Zone. Scroll down again and click on Manage Products. Scroll down to PD17 and copy that 16 digit key code. That is what you need to type in and to activate a new installation of PD17, not your password that I know off. Let us know if this helps…

You could export the video to a different, older video/audio format that you know is compatible in the past and can be imported to PD14.

You can also create that DVD Folder or image in PD365. Copy it to the other pc with
PD14. You can then burn it with any disc burning software like Power2Go, or ImgBurn (freeware).

English:
The .mts file uses ac-3 or dolby digital audio. You need a computer that has windows 10 or 11 as the operating system. See this FAQ: https://www.cyberlink.com/support/faq-content.do?id=24372 .
